About How Bazaar

How Bazaar occupies several stalls within Durham Market Hall, bringing a Turkish bazaar to the centre of the city. Lighting is the speciality, with a range of fine-quality Turkish mosaic lamps, but the stall also carries a wide selection of homewares and gifts imported from Turkey.

The wider range includes throws and rugs, handmade painted ceramics, jewellery, ornaments, kilim-weave bags and fez hats. The stall is open Monday to Saturday, and card payment is accepted.
